This article is a race finish projection for the 2026 Michigan Cup Race. The finishing order below is determined based on Next Gen Michigan Avg. Finish and Avg. Driver Rating, and 2025 Big tracks (2+ miles, non-drafting, non-road course) Avg. Finish and Avg. Driver Rating. In addition, weekend practice speeds (both single lap and multi-lap averages, if there was any) and qualifying results are also taken into account. There is little opinion on the matter as this is based on mostly statistics, so just because a driver with bad stats is in a good car does not mean he will be bumped up based on the car/team he is with.

Notes from all point race projections this year (14 races):
-Drivers to finish where they were projected: 26 of 530, 4.91%

-Drivers to finish within 5 spots (better/worse) than they were projected: 219 of 530, 41.32%
-Drivers to finish 10+ spots (better/worse) than they were projected: 169 of 530, 35.47%
-Correct Winner projections: 5 of 14, 35.71%
-Projected Top 10 finishers to finish Top 10: 76 of 140, 54.29%
